The FPS DX-S is a purpose-built compact fuel maintenance system for facilities that require dependable, automated diesel and bio-fuel polishing within the footprint of a gen-set enclosure, engine room, or other confined indoor installation. Unlike portable polishing equipment, the FPS DX-S is designed for permanent wall mounting — operating unattended on a programmable schedule to remove water accumulation, sludge, and particulate contamination before it degrades fuel quality. Its continuous-duty DC gear pump with Viton seals circulates tank fuel through a high-efficiency primary filter (3μ water-block or 10μ fine) and an LG-X 500 inline magnetic conditioner. The Smart Filtration Controller ties everything together with programmable timer control, safety alarms, and automatic pump shutdown — giving operators a self-sufficient fuel polishing system that requires minimal day-to-day attention.

  • Smart Filtration Controller with Programmable Digital Timer: The integrated Smart Filtration Controller manages all system automation and protection. Operators can program up to eight independent ON/OFF timer cycles using any of 15 available day combinations, setting the system to polish fuel during off-peak hours or overnight periods. The controller features memory retention during power outages — programmed schedules survive interruptions and resume automatically when power is restored. Alarm indicator lights provide immediate visual status for leak detection and high pressure events, and a dedicated circuit breaker doubles as the system power switch.
  • High-Efficiency Filtration: 10μ Fine or 3μ Water-Block Cartridge: Every litre of fuel processed by the FPS DX-S passes through a primary filter designed for either 10μ particulate removal or 3μ water-block performance. The 10μ fine filter captures microscopic rust, dirt, and sludge, while the 3μ water-block filter additionally repels and removes emulsified water from the fuel stream. This high-efficiency filtration is critical for eliminating microbial contamination sources and preventing clogging of downstream engine fuel systems. A 50 mesh basket strainer upstream captures larger debris to extend primary filter life.
  • Continuous-Duty DC Gear Pump with Viton Seals: The FPS DX-S is driven by a continuous-duty DC gear pump rated for sustained operation at 1.3 GPM without the thermal constraints of intermittent-duty alternatives. Viton seals — specified for resistance to diesel, bio-fuel blends, and chemical additives — protect all internal pump sealing surfaces against degradation. The pump delivers consistent flow performance across the operating temperature range of 41 to 104°F (5 to 40°C) and requires no specialised lubrication under normal duty cycles.
  • LG-X 500 Inline Magnetic Fuel Conditioner: Every polishing pass includes treatment through the LG-X 500 inline magnetic conditioner, mounted upstream of the primary filter. Its magnetic field acts on ferrous micro-particles and hydrocarbon molecular structures, reducing the tendency of fine particulates to re-agglomerate into sludge. This passive, maintenance‑free conditioner contributes to a more chemically stable fuel condition over multiple automated cycles, extending intervals between intensive tank cleaning.
  • Integrated Safety Alarms with Automatic Pump Shutdown: The FPS DX-S features a comprehensive safety suite. The leak detection alarm triggers when the float switch in the drip tray detects a raised liquid level — indicating an internal fuel leak — and locks the pump in a safe state until the fault is cleared. The high pressure alarm activates when discharge pressure exceeds 15 PSI, signalling that the primary filter is clogged or a downstream restriction exists. Both alarms shut down the pump immediately and require operator acknowledgement via the Smart Filtration Controller before resuming operation.
  • Compact Wall-Mounted Construction for Confined Spaces: At approximately 15″ × 18.5″ × 7.5″ (38 × 47 × 19 cm) and around 20 lbs (9.1 kg), the FPS DX-S is dimensioned for installations where available wall space inside generator enclosures, marine engine rooms, or compact plant rooms limits equipment options. All components mount to a powder-coated aluminum backplate that provides corrosion resistance and structural rigidity. The 1/2″ hose barb inlet and outlet ports accept standard fuel line, keeping plumbing footprint minimal, while stainless steel plumbing materials deliver long-term chemical compatibility.
  • Dual DC Power Input Options: 12VDC or 24VDC: The FPS DX-S accepts either 12VDC at 10A or 24VDC at 5A, making it compatible with generator DC auxiliary outputs, vessel electrical systems, or dedicated DC distribution panels. Low power consumption at both voltage ratings makes the system practical for installations with limited electrical capacity, such as small standby generator enclosures or compact engine rooms where high-current AC loads are not available.
  • Standby Generator Sets (Data Centers, Hospitals, Telecoms): Long idle periods allow water condensation, microbial growth, and sludge to accumulate. The FPS DX-S runs automated polishing cycles on a programmed schedule, ensuring diesel quality remains at operational specification regardless of how long the generator has been on standby. Its compact size fits inside most generator enclosures.
  • Marine Engine Rooms & Vessels: Diesel-powered vessels contend with fuel contamination from hull vibration, seawater ingress, and condensation. The FPS DX-S integrates with 12V/24V vessel electrical systems, polishing fuel during idle periods at berth or overnight. Its automated operation requires no crew attention between scheduled filter servicing.
  • Remote & Off-Grid Power Generation Sites: Telecommunications repeaters, mining operations, and off-grid facilities often have limited maintenance personnel. Installing an FPS DX-S allows continuous automated fuel maintenance between service visits, with alarm outputs providing early warning of filter saturation or water accumulation that can be relayed to remote monitoring systems.
  • Industrial Fuel Storage Tanks: Manufacturing plants that maintain on-site diesel reserves for emergency systems, fire pump drivers, or backup power benefit from continuous fuel polishing to prevent microbial contamination. The programmable timer allows fuel maintenance during planned maintenance windows, integrating with existing preventative programmes.
  • Commercial Buildings with On-Site Diesel Reserves: Office towers, hotels, and shopping centres housing rooftop or basement diesel generators need fuel to remain clean throughout long storage periods. The FPS DX-S installs permanently in generator rooms, programmed to run weekly cycles, providing facility managers with continuous fuel quality assurance.
  • Rail & Locomotive Fuel Storage Yards: Maintains large volumes of stored diesel at rail yards, polishing fuel before dispensing into locomotives to protect sensitive high-pressure injection systems from premature wear caused by water and particulate contamination.

How the FPS DX-S Fuel Maintenance System Works

The FPS DX-S operates on a simple but highly effective closed-loop fuel polishing circuit. Once installed and plumbed to the storage tank, fuel is drawn from the lowest accessible point — where water and sludge naturally accumulate — through the 1/2″ inlet hose barb. The fuel first passes through the LG-X 500 inline magnetic conditioner, whose magnetic field breaks down and de‑clusters microscopic paraffinic and ferrous contaminants. This pre‑treatment improves the fuel's ability to shed water and reduces particulate re-agglomeration.

From the conditioner, fuel flows through the 50 mesh basket strainer to capture large debris, then enters the primary filter housing. Here, centrifugal action and the selected filter cartridge (3μ water‑block or 10μ fine) remove both solid particulates and free water. The cleaned fuel then passes to the continuous‑duty DC gear pump, which returns it to the storage tank via the outlet port, completing the polishing loop. A pressure switch on the pump discharge side continuously monitors for restrictions: if pressure reaches 15 PSI — indicating a clogged filter — the pump shuts down and triggers the high pressure alarm. The leak detection float switch in the drip tray similarly halts operation if a fuel leak is detected. The Smart Filtration Controller manages all timing and alarm resets, running up to eight programmed cycles per week with full memory retention during power outages.

The 10μ fine filter is a high-efficiency particulate filter, ideal for removing fine solid contaminants like rust, dirt, and sludge. The 3μ water-block filter is specifically designed to remove both solid particles and emulsified water from the fuel, making it the best choice for tanks known to have high water condensation or contamination.

The FPS DX-S is designed for diesel fuel and bio-diesel blends with a flash point at or above 100°F (37.8°C). It must NOT be used with gasoline or any other flammable liquid below this flash point threshold, as doing so creates an immediate fire and explosion hazard.

The system operates on 12VDC/10A or 24VDC/5A, allowing direct integration with generator control panels, DC distribution boards, or battery systems. The unit is wall-mounted, and all plumbing connections are 1/2″ hose barbs, making installation straightforward for qualified personnel.

The Smart Filtration Controller includes a high pressure alarm. When the primary filter becomes clogged and discharge pressure reaches 15 PSI, the controller automatically shuts down the pump and illuminates the alarm indicator. After replacing the filter element, reset the alarm via the controller panel to resume operation.

The LG-X 500 is a passive, maintenance‑free device that applies a strong magnetic field to the fuel stream. This field helps break down and de‑cluster microscopic paraffin and asphaltene molecules, improving fuel stability, reducing surface tension of water droplets for easier separation, and slowing sludge formation in the tank.

The FPS DX-S is intended exclusively for permanent indoor installation — it is not rated for outdoor or exposed environments. It should be wall-mounted on a hard, level surface inside a well-ventilated space with ambient temperature between 41 and 104°F (5 to 40°C). Its compact dimensions make it ideal for generator enclosures, marine engine rooms, and plant utility rooms.
